Users of EtherScan, DexTools, and Coingecko are being targeted by a brand-new phishing scam! Users should avoid clicking on any advertisements and signing transactions from nftapes.win. (Source)

Ethereum dips 1.9% and closes the day at $2,047.51! OpenSea trading volume trends slightly higher and closes the day with $71.84M (+26%).

Following the controversy surrounding Zagabond, CryptoPhunks hit a 3-month high floor price! The floor currently sits at 0.70 ETH. (Source)
Do Kwon, the founder of Terra Luna, breaks his radio silence to provide an update to the Terra Luna community following the collapse of $UST! More importantly, Do Kwon will be releasing details surrounding the BTC reserves previously held by LFG. (Source)
Cool Cats release their revamped roadmap for 2022! The roadmap includes appearances at popular conferences and updates regarding CoolTopia (e.g. Boss Quests). (Source)
Magic Eden, the premier NFT marketplace on Solana, officially flips OpenSea in weekly active users! (Source)
CryptoPunks V1 becomes officially verified by OpenSea! This has come as a surprise as Larva Labs had previously enforced legal action against the team, thereby, causing OpenSea to delist the project. (Source)
